yeoman的安装、使用

    xiaoxiao2021-04-16  58

    前言,yeoman主要作为脚手架的用途,可以很简单的创建前端框架。主要是集成yo+gulp+bower:gulp,基于流的自动化构建工具;bower:包管理。之前由于grunt比gulp更为流行,所以yo自动构建的是grunt,但是现在自动构建的是gulp。关于yeoman的简介、包之间的工作方式等,我就不粘贴复制了,接下来主要讲一下安装。

    安装前的准备工作:

    检查系统中是否安装了Node.js、Ruby、Compass,Python

    node.js的安装这里就不写了。Rudy,在网上下载安装包,选择安装文件夹,下面的三个勾选上,安装就完成了,查看是否安装完成在cmd中输入:ruby -v。

    compass:      

     gem install saaa ;提示错误为:Could not find a valid gem 'sass' (>=0),here is why :unable to download data

    gem install compass;提示错误为:Could not find a valid gem 'compass' (>=0),here is why :unable to download d

    成功会提示 success,

    可能会因为镜像的原因,链接不起,修改 源:gem sources --add http://gems.ruby-china.org/ --remove https://rubygems.org/

    python:在后面,会安装gulp-sass,就需要安装node-sass,就需要安装python.

    安装完成后,需要在系统环境中配置:path 地址,如:C:\Python27

    还需要去 控制面板 > 程序> 打开或关闭Windows 功能,打开

    OK,python 安装完成。

    安装yeoman

    npm install -g yo bower gulp-cli yo 选择 webapp bootstrap BDD gulp serve

    可能的报错: gulp cannot find where yu keep you bower packages 解决方式: bower install  可能会报错: bower enogit git is not installed or not in the Path 解决方式: 配置git的环境变量 到系统变量中去,配置两个文件夹:cmd,bin 再次运行 ,OK
    转载请注明原文地址: https://ju.6miu.com/read-673046.html

    最新回复(0)